Output 2888a074ad90dbd45b463c6de1597cee4eb0aee3d8feda85418033d94ab2676d:19

value
289877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54d8b7e8222c2e508a7508b76f8f8030fc0c793c OP_EQUAL
address
39ReJWpWHMj1QynrHVZnueTc4dULUwtqgi
transaction
2888a074ad90dbd45b463c6de1597cee4eb0aee3d8feda85418033d94ab2676d
confirmations
264167
spent
true